Margaret Hamilton Professional Profile

Margaret Hamilton built the foundations of modern software engineering while leading the MIT team that developed Apollo flight software. Her work emphasized error detection, recovery, and rigorous testing, concepts that remain central to high-assurance systems.

Unlike many of her contemporaries, Hamilton documented requirements, created reusable libraries, and enforced strict coding standards. This professional discipline helped ensure that Apollo missions handled unforeseen scenarios safely, demonstrating the value of robust software long before it became industry best practice.

Career Milestones and Achievements

Early Contributions at MIT

At MIT, Hamilton developed real-time software for weather forecasting and military projects before applying these skills to spaceflight. Her early projects taught her to design systems that could prioritize tasks and recover from faults.

Apollo On-board Software Leadership

As Apollo flight software project leader, Hamilton shaped the architecture that allowed astronauts to manage guidance and navigation digitally. She introduced asynchronous executive concepts and prioritized critical interrupts, enabling the system to respond reliably during landing.

Post-NASA Influence

After Apollo, Hamilton founded companies that extended her ideas into commercial and defense software. Her continued advocacy for usable engineering processes inspired generations of developers working on safety-critical applications.

Technology and Process Innovations

Hamilton introduced concepts such as priority scheduling and executive functions that are now standard in embedded and real-time systems. Her insistence on fault-tolerant design meant that software could adapt when unexpected events occurred, rather than simply crashing.

The development environment she helped cultivate combined simulation, static analysis, and extensive test suites long before these became routine. This professional approach distinguished mission-critical software from experimental projects and set a template for later aerospace and industrial programs.

What is Margaret Hamilton best known for in computing history?

She is best known for leading the development of on-board flight software for NASA’s Apollo program, establishing software engineering practices that prioritize reliability, error detection, and recovery.

Did Margaret Hamilton invent the term software engineering?

While she popularized the term and demonstrated its necessity during Apollo, she was one of several early practitioners who shaped the field rather than the sole originator of the discipline.

How did her work affect modern operating systems and applications? Her emphasis on modular design, asynchronous input handling, and robust fault tolerance influenced real-time operating systems, aviation software, and critical infrastructure applications that demand high availability. What awards and recognition has Margaret Hamilton received?

She received the Presidential Medal of Freedom in 2016 and multiple NASA honors, reflecting the long-term impact of her engineering philosophy on space exploration and computing safety.
